Understanding the Healing Process
Before diving into the role of medication, it's essential to understand how the body heals. The healing process is a complex, multi-stage biological response initiated by the body after an injury or illness. The phases include inflammation, proliferation, and remodeling.
- Inflammation Phase: This is the body's immediate response to injury. The affected area becomes red, swollen, and warm as blood flow increases and immune cells rush to the site to clear out damaged tissue and pathogens. This phase is crucial for initiating the repair process.
- Proliferation Phase: New tissue is built to replace the damaged area. This involves the growth of blood vessels, the formation of granulation tissue, and the contraction of the wound.
- Remodeling Phase: Over time, the new tissue matures and strengthens. This can take weeks, months, or even years, depending on the severity of the injury.
Tylenol's Role: Pain Relief, Not Accelerated Healing
Tylenol, or acetaminophen, is an analgesic and antipyretic drug. This means it primarily relieves pain and reduces fever. It does this by acting on the central nervous system (the brain and spinal cord) to block pain signals and influence the brain's heat-regulating center. Critically, Tylenol has no significant anti-inflammatory properties, unlike Nonsteroidal Anti-Inflammatory Drugs (NSAIDs) like ibuprofen.
Because Tylenol does not significantly interfere with the inflammatory phase, it allows the natural healing cascade to proceed unimpeded. While it provides comfort, it does not accelerate the repair of tissues, bones, or other bodily systems. Its benefit to the healing process is therefore indirect, allowing an individual to be more comfortable, rest better, and potentially participate more easily in recovery activities, such as physical therapy, without the distraction of acute pain.
The Crucial Difference: Tylenol vs. NSAIDs
The distinction between Tylenol and NSAIDs is critical when considering the healing process. NSAIDs work by inhibiting cyclooxygenase (COX) enzymes, which are responsible for producing prostaglandins—chemicals that promote pain, inflammation, and fever. While this is effective for pain and swelling, inhibiting the inflammatory response can sometimes interfere with healing.
Impact on Healing: Clinical Evidence
Studies have shown that NSAIDs can sometimes delay healing, particularly in bone fractures and soft tissue injuries, by disrupting the inflammatory phase. A 2005 study comparing acetaminophen and celecoxib (a type of NSAID) on bone fracture healing in rats found that while celecoxib significantly impaired healing, acetaminophen had no negative effect.
However, this does not mean Tylenol makes healing faster. It simply means it doesn't get in the way. It allows the body's natural recovery timeline to run its course while providing symptomatic relief. Some research also suggests that certain anti-inflammatory medications might prolong sickness by interfering with the immune response, especially for viruses.
The Indirect Benefits of Pain Management
While Tylenol doesn't directly speed healing, effective pain management can have several indirect benefits for recovery:
- Better Rest: Uncontrolled pain can lead to sleep deprivation, which hinders the body's ability to repair itself. By mitigating pain, Tylenol helps ensure adequate rest.
- Increased Mobility: For injuries that require movement or physical therapy, reducing pain makes these activities more tolerable, which can be essential for restoring function.
- Stress Reduction: Pain is a significant source of stress. By controlling pain, Tylenol can help lower stress levels, which in turn can have a positive effect on overall recovery.
What Truly Helps You Heal Faster?
Instead of relying on a pain reliever to accelerate recovery, focus on these factors that are scientifically known to support the healing process:
- Proper Nutrition: Eating a balanced diet rich in vitamins, minerals, and protein provides the building blocks for new tissue.
- Adequate Rest: Giving your body time to rest is crucial, especially during the initial inflammatory phase. Rest allows energy to be directed toward repair.
- Stay Hydrated: Water is essential for all cellular functions, including the transport of nutrients and waste removal necessary for healing.
- Appropriate Exercise or Movement: For many injuries, carefully guided movement or physical therapy is vital for restoring strength and function.
- Listen to Your Body: Pain is a signal that something is wrong. While medication can help manage it, ignoring the underlying issue or overexerting yourself can cause setbacks.
Comparison: Tylenol vs. NSAIDs for Healing
Feature | Tylenol (Acetaminophen) | NSAIDs (Ibuprofen, Naproxen) |
---|---|---|
Mechanism | Acts centrally to block pain signals and reduce fever. | Inhibits COX enzymes, reducing prostaglandins that cause pain and inflammation. |
Anti-Inflammatory Effect | Little to none. | Significant. |
Effect on Healing | Does not generally impede healing; allows natural process to occur. | Can potentially delay or inhibit healing, especially in bone and soft tissue injuries. |
Indirect Healing Benefit | Supports recovery by managing pain, which allows for better rest and mobility. | Can provide pain relief and reduce inflammation, but with potential trade-offs in healing speed. |
Best for... | Mild to moderate pain and fever when anti-inflammatory effects are not needed, or when avoiding anti-inflammatory effects is a priority. | Pain and swelling, but use with caution or for a short duration with certain injuries. |
Conclusion: A Tool for Comfort, Not a Shortcut
To answer the question, does Tylenol make you heal faster?, the answer is no. Tylenol is a tool for managing the symptoms of pain and fever that accompany an injury or illness, thereby supporting a more comfortable recovery. It does not possess properties that accelerate the underlying biological processes of healing. Its advantage over NSAIDs, in some cases, is that it does not risk impeding the natural inflammatory response that is crucial for repair. Ultimately, true healing comes from the body's own abilities, supported by proper rest, nutrition, and listening to your body's signals. Frequently Asked Questions
Can taking Tylenol slow down the healing process?
No, Tylenol (acetaminophen) does not typically slow down the healing process. Unlike NSAIDs, which can interfere with the body's inflammatory response, Tylenol's primary action is on the central nervous system for pain and fever relief, leaving the peripheral healing mechanisms undisturbed.
Is it better to take Tylenol or ibuprofen for pain after an injury?
It depends on the injury and your health status. For pain that is accompanied by significant swelling (like a sprain), an NSAID like ibuprofen might be effective for both pain and inflammation. However, for bone fractures or when avoiding interference with inflammation is a priority, Tylenol may be a better choice as it doesn't carry the same risk of delaying bone healing.
How does Tylenol help me feel better if it doesn't reduce swelling?
Tylenol helps you feel better by raising your pain threshold, which means it takes a stronger pain signal for you to feel it. It also works in the brain to reduce fever. Even without addressing swelling, reducing the sensation of pain can make a big difference in your comfort.
Should I avoid all pain medication while healing?
Not necessarily. Pain management is an important part of a healthy recovery. Uncontrolled pain can lead to stress, sleep problems, and reduced mobility, all of which can hinder healing. The key is to use the right medication for the right situation, as directed by a healthcare professional.
What are the risks of taking Tylenol for pain relief?
The main risk associated with Tylenol (acetaminophen) is liver damage, especially when taken in high doses or with alcohol. It is crucial to follow the dosing instructions on the packaging and consult a doctor if you have liver issues or drink alcohol regularly.
Can Tylenol be combined with NSAIDs for better pain relief?
Yes, under the guidance of a healthcare professional, Tylenol and NSAIDs can sometimes be alternated. Because they have different mechanisms of action, they can provide complementary pain relief. However, this should only be done with medical advice to ensure safety and prevent potential drug interactions.
Does reducing a fever with Tylenol prolong a viral illness?
Some sources suggest that fever, as part of the immune response, is beneficial for fighting viruses. However, medical experts agree that fever reducers like Tylenol do not ruin your immune system and are safe to take as directed, especially since prolonged, high fever can be dangerous. The idea that it prolongs sickness is considered a myth by many experts.
